
Agnès Varda
Directing · Born 1928-05-30 · age 90 at death · Ixelles, Brussels, Belgium
Agnès Varda (May 30, 1928 – March 29, 2019) was a Belgian-born French film director and professor at the European Graduate School. Her films, photographs, and art installations focus on documentary realism, feminist issues, and social commentary — with a distinct experimental style.
